/*
* @test
* @key headful
* @bug 8139581
* @summary AWT components are not drawn after removal and addition to a container
* @author Anton Litvinov
*/
import java.awt.Button;
import java.awt.Color;
import java.awt.Canvas;
import java.awt.Frame;
import java.awt.Graphics;
import java.awt.Panel;
import java.util.ArrayList;
public class ComponentIsNotDrawnAfterRemoveAddTest {
private final Frame frame;
private final Panel panel;
private final ArrayList<Testable> compList = new ArrayList<Testable>();
public ComponentIsNotDrawnAfterRemoveAddTest() {
frame = new Frame("ComponentIsNotDrawnAfterRemoveAddTest");
frame.setSize(500, 500);
frame.setLocation(200, 200);
frame.setLayout(null);
frame.setBackground(Color.RED);
panel = new Panel();
panel.setLayout(null);
panel.setBounds(25, 100, 455, 295);
panel.setBackground(Color.GREEN);
for (int i = 0; i < 10; i++) {
TestCanvas canv1 = new TestCanvas();
canv1.setBounds(i * 45 + 5, 15, 30 + i, 30 + i);
panel.add(canv1);
compList.add(canv1);
TestButton btn1 = new TestButton();
btn1.setBounds(i * 45 + 5, 60, 30 + i, 30 + i);
panel.add(btn1);
compList.add(btn1);
TestCanvas canv2 = new TestCanvas();
canv2.setBounds(i * 45 + 5, 105, 30 + i, 30 + i);
panel.add(canv2);
compList.add(canv2);
TestButton btn2 = new TestButton();
btn2.setBounds(i * 45 + 5, 150, 30 + i, 30 + i);
panel.add(btn2);
compList.add(btn2);
TestCanvas canv3 = new TestCanvas();
canv3.setBounds(i * 45 + 5, 195, 30 + i, 30 + i);
panel.add(canv3);
compList.add(canv3);
TestButton btn3 = new TestButton();
btn3.setBounds(i * 45 + 5, 240, 30 + i, 30 + i);
panel.add(btn3);
compList.add(btn3);
}
frame.add(panel);
frame.setVisible(true);
}
private void runTest() {
try {
doSleep(1500);
checkTestableComponents();
for (int i = 0; i < 5; i++) {
System.err.println(String.format("Test iteration #%d:", i));
frame.remove(panel);
frame.invalidate();
frame.validate();
frame.add(panel);
doSleep(1500);
checkTestableComponents();
}
} finally {
frame.dispose();
}
}
private void doSleep(long millis) {
try {
Thread.sleep(millis);
} catch (InterruptedException ie) {
ie.printStackTrace();
}
}
private void checkTestableComponents() throws RuntimeException {
int notDrawnCompsCount = 0;
for (Testable comp : compList) {
if (!comp.wasPaintCalled()) {
notDrawnCompsCount++;
} else {
comp.resetPaintCalledFlag();
}
}
if (notDrawnCompsCount > 0) {
throw new RuntimeException(String.format(
"'paint' method of %d components was not called.", notDrawnCompsCount));
}
}
private interface Testable {
boolean wasPaintCalled();
void resetPaintCalledFlag();
}
private static class TestCanvas extends Canvas implements Testable {
private volatile boolean paintWasCalled = false;
@Override
public void paint(Graphics g) {
paintWasCalled = true;
super.paint(g);
g.setColor(Color.BLUE);
g.fillRect(0, 0, getWidth(), getHeight());
}
@Override
public boolean wasPaintCalled() {
return paintWasCalled;
}
@Override
public void resetPaintCalledFlag() {
paintWasCalled = false;
}
}
private static class TestButton extends Button implements Testable {
private volatile boolean paintWasCalled = false;
@Override
public void paint(Graphics g) {
paintWasCalled = true;
super.paint(g);
g.setColor(Color.YELLOW);
g.fillRect(0, 0, 15, 15);
}
@Override
public boolean wasPaintCalled() {
return paintWasCalled;
}
@Override
public void resetPaintCalledFlag() {
paintWasCalled = false;
}
}
public static void main(String[] args) {
new ComponentIsNotDrawnAfterRemoveAddTest().runTest();
}
}
